Abstract The main aims of this thesis are as follows: Using the log-gamma generated approach for introducing a new distribution which is called log- gamma Rayleigh distribution. Expansion for the probability density function is obtained. Many statistical properties of proposed distribution are introduced such as: hazard rate function, survival function, cumulative hazard rate function, quantile function, order statistics of the distribution, r- th moment, moment generating function, Rényi and Shannon entropies and maximum likelihood estimates for the distribution parameters are obtained. Finally, two applications are considered to illustrate the new theoretical results and the behavior of the log-gamma-Rayleigh distribution |
